| Statement issued on 18th
September 2002 by Dr. Hamidreza Asefi, spokesman for the
Ministry of Foreign Affairs of the Islamic Republic of Iran
on the commencement of the first direct talks between the
Government of the Democratic Socialist Republic of Sri Lanka
and the LTTE.
“The Government
of the Islamic Republic of Iran welcomes the commencement
of official and direct negotiations between the Government
of the Democratic Socialist Republic of Sri Lanka and the
LTTE. The Government of the Islamic Republic of Iran believes
that the observance of the ceasefire agreement by both parties
creates a favourable platform for these negotiations and
hopes that the direct negotiations between the two sides
will bring about an end to the 19 year old conflict and
usher in permanent and genuine [peace within the framework
of the territorial integrity and a united Sri Lanka.”
